BIOS晶片的主要作用是什麼?

  • 作者:由 匿名使用者 發表于 收藏
  • 2022-12-14

BIOS晶片的主要作用是什麼?匿名使用者2013.07.30 回答

BIOS 全解 BIOS英文Basic Input/output System的縮寫,意思是“基本輸入/輸出系統”。是電腦中最基礎的而又最重要的程式。我們把這一段程式存放在一個不需要電源的記憶體(晶片)中,這就是平時所說的BIOS。它為計算機提供最低階的、最直接的硬體控制,計算機的原始操作都是依照固化在BIOS裡的內容來完成的。準確地說,BIOS是硬體與軟體程式之間的一個“轉換器”或者說是介面(雖然它本身也只是一個程式),負責解決硬體的即時需求,並按軟體對硬體的操作要求具體執行。計算機使用者在使用計算機的過程中,都會接觸到BIOS,它在計算機系統中起著非常重要的作用。 以前,我們只是從書本上了解到它是作業系統和硬體之間連線的橋樑,負責在電腦開啟時檢測、初始化系統裝置、裝入作業系統並排程作業系統向硬體發出的指令,是一個高深莫測的系統模組。在486以及以前的時代,BIOS總是默默地躲在作業系統的背後,不為人重視。直到計算機進入586時代之後,大量主機板開始採用Flash ROM這一全新的晶片做系統BIOS,少數電腦DIYer才在重新整理BIOS的過程中第一次對它有了一個比較直觀的認識。而當臺灣人陳盈豪將CIH病毒及其毀滅性的破壞能力“無私奉獻”給我們後,幾乎所有的計算機使用者都對BIOS的功能和其重要性有了一個無法磨滅的認識。只可惜,這個認識太慘痛,太“血腥”了。現在,到了該全面瞭解BIOS的時候了。談到BIOS,不能不先說說Firmeare(韌體)和ROM(Read Only Memory,只讀儲存器)晶片。Firmeare是軟體,但與普通的軟體完全不同,它是固化在積體電路內部的程式程式碼,積體電路的功能就是由這些程式決定的。ROM是一種可在一次性寫入Firmware(這就是“固化”過程)後,多次讀取的積體電路塊。由此可見,ROM僅僅只是Firmware的載體,而我們通常所說的BIOS正是固化了系統主機板Firmware的ROM晶片。 最初的主機板BIOS晶片採用的是ROM,它的Firmware程式碼是在晶片生產過程中固化的,並且永遠無法修改。後來,電腦中又採用了一種可重複寫入的ROM作為系統BIOS晶片,這就是EPROM(Erasable Programmable ROM,可擦除可程式設計ROM)。EPROM有兩種,左邊的一種不帶視窗,只能寫一次,如寫錯了就報廢。一般顯示卡、MODEM上的ROM上多采用這種EPROM,它的價格相對較低。右邊一種是帶視窗的EPROM晶片,這種EPROM可以用紫外線來擦除原有的Firmware,並用專用的讀寫器更新它的Firmware。但這一過程需要特殊的器材,技術要求也比較專業,因此操作方法鮮為人知。 現在的主機板BIOS幾乎都採用Flash ROM(快閃ROM),它其實就是一種可快速讀寫的EEPROM(Electrically Erasable Programmable ROM),顧名思義,它是一種在一定的電壓、電流條件下,可對其Firmware進行更新的積體電路塊。相容機和國產品牌機BIOS大多采用AWARD或AMI公司的Firmware,國外的品牌電腦的BIOS則幾乎全部採用Phoenix公司的Firmware。不管BIOS軟體程式碼有何區別,它們的硬體部分(Flash ROM晶片)是大致相同的,BIOS晶片大多位於主機板的ISA和PCI插槽交匯處的上方(也有部分主機板將BIOS晶片安排在主機板的左下方位置),晶片表面一般貼有BIOS Firmware提供商的鐳射防偽標貼。一般不是直接焊在主機板上,而是插在一個專用的插槽上。Flash ROM晶片有兩種不同的晶片封裝形式,前面我們講到的是採用長方形封裝形式的晶片,另外一種接近正方形的、面積更小巧的封裝形式的Flash ROM晶片,這種小型的封裝形式可以減少佔用主機板空間,從而可提高主機板的整合度、縮小主機板的尺寸。但同時,它又因為具有與眾不同的封裝形式,如果一旦升級BIOS失敗,或者BIOS被病毒破壞,將很難修復。這一點後面將談到。 有很多晶片廠商都在生產Flash ROM晶片,我們在主機板上常見的有Winbond、SST、Intel、MXIC、ATMEL等品牌的產品,這些廠商又提供了很多種型號的晶片,型號不同,晶片的儲存容量和讀寫電壓也不同。Flash ROM晶片大致分

Top